Program Analysis

What this degree looks like at Bismarck State College

Bismarck State's Business Administration program consistently delivers exceptional outcomes, largely due to North Dakota's unique economic landscape. The robust energy, agriculture, and healthcare sectors in the region create a strong demand for skilled operational and management talent. Many graduates find themselves quickly advancing into leadership roles within local companies like MDU Resources or Sanford Health, where practical business acumen is highly valued. This program’s strength lies in its direct pipeline to regional employers, often enabling students to immediately apply their learning in well-paying positions that are critical to local industry. While some administrative tasks within business operations face automation risk, focusing on strategic decision-making, team leadership, and complex problem-solving will future-proof your career. You'll want to actively network with local businesses and consider internships to gain specialized experience in these thriving sectors.
